Output e32cb27b3d829ed07f7912c66f829ea91fb663caf6ae8437967e5c905d759416:1

value
8068376
script pubkey
OP_0 OP_PUSHBYTES_32 e43bef1297b3aec15e4803633b63f02950410980134804f3d00816a8993f3ee4
address
bc1qusa77y5hkwhvzhjgqd3nkcls99gyzzvqzdyqfu7spqt23xfl8mjq4hrmav
transaction
e32cb27b3d829ed07f7912c66f829ea91fb663caf6ae8437967e5c905d759416
spent
true